How Soil Health Impacts Landscape Care
Soil health serves as the foundation for efficient landscape care, shaping plant growth and ecosystem health. Healthy soil is packed with organic matter, nutrients, and beneficial microorganisms, confirming that plants get the essential elements necessary for optimal development. This nutrient-abundant environment cultivates robust root systems, boosts water retention, and encourages biodiversity, forming a thriving ecosystem.
Consistent soil analysis is necessary for identifying nutritional lacks and imbalances. This data enables landscape maintenance professionals to implement personalized treatments, such as organic compost or fertilizers, to revitalize soil condition. Additionally, methods like mulching and crop covering can avoid erosion and improve soil structure.
Moreover, keeping soil pH within a appropriate range is crucial for nutrient supply. By emphasizing soil health, landscape maintenance services can generate resilient, sustainable outdoor spaces that not only sustain lush plant life but also aid the overall ecological balance of the environment.
Tips for Irrigating Your Plants Properly?
Effective garden irrigation is essential for promoting healthy botanical growth and conserving water resources. To achieve ideal performance, gardeners should consider several techniques. Drip watering systems deliver water directly to the roots, minimizing evaporation and runoff. This method is particularly productive for vegetable gardens and flower beds.
Sprinkler systems, whether stationary or moving, provide wider coverage and are suitable for larger areas. Timers can automate watering schedules, guaranteeing steady moisture without excessive watering. Additionally, adding mulch around plants helps retaining soil moisture, reducing the frequency of watering.
Tracking soil moisture is essential; gardeners can use moisture meters to determine when watering is vital. Early morning is the finest time to irrigate, as it allows plants to take in water before the intensity of the day. By using these approaches, gardeners can maintain a verdant, healthy garden while using water resources efficiently.
Pest Control Techniques for Optimal Landscape Care
Implementing robust pest control strategies is essential for keeping a well-maintained landscape. Effective pest management initiates with periodic monitoring to identify potential infestations early. Landscape professionals often adopt integrated pest management (IPM) techniques, which combine biological, cultural, and mechanical methods to minimize chemical use. This approach supports the use of beneficial insects, such as ladybugs and lacewings, which naturally control pest populations.
Additionally, suitable plant choice and positioning can enhance resilience to insects. Native plants, for copyrightple, are often more resilient and draw in beneficial wildlife. Regular maintenance practices, such as trimming and clearing waste, also help reduce pest habitats. Tips for Preparing Your Outdoor Area Throughout Each Period?
Preparing a landscape for each time of year requires careful consideration and planning. In spring, it is crucial to assess plant condition and begin trimming, adding mulch, and applying fertilizer to promote growth. Periodic flowers can be introduced for color and vibrancy.
As summer approaches, regular watering and pest control become essential. Turf maintenance, such as mowing and aeration, guarantees a vibrant appearance.
In autumn, attention moves to removing leaves and preparing plants for dormancy. Dividing perennials and planting bulbs for spring flowers are effective approaches during this time.
Getting ready for winter involves protecting delicate plants from frost and snow. Spreading mulch helps protect roots, while cutting back specific varieties can reduce injury from ice.

How Frequently Should I Mow My Lawn for Optimal Health?
For ideal lawn health, it is generally recommended to mow weekly during the growing season. Modify frequency based on growth rate, weather conditions, and grass variety to maintain a healthy, vibrant lawn.
What Greenery Serve Most Effectively for Attracting Pollinators?
Pollinators like butterflies and bees are drawn to native wildflowers like coneflowers, milkweed, and black-eyed Susans. Additionally, botanical herbs such as lavender and mint can boost pollinator behavior, creating a vibrant, beneficial ecosystem in gardens.
How Can I Enhance My Lawn's Drainage?
To improve lawn drainage, one can aerate the soil, include natural materials, establish water management solutions, and ensure adequate grading. Frequent care and assessment will further enhance water flow, encouraging a more robust lawn environment.
What Indicators Show Soil Compaction?
Evidence of soil compaction demonstrates inadequate drainage, water accumulation, reduced plant growth, visible cracks in the soil surface, and difficulty inserting a garden fork or spade. Well-developed soil should crumble readily and allow for root growth.
